“a worthy, if not definitive, addition to the body of Zodiac knowledge.” — Kirkus "It is no exaggeration to call the identity of the Zodiac Killer the most maddening unsolved crime in American history...But it is also no exaggeration to say that Mike Rodelli's case stands above them all" — Tom Zoellner, Author and Former Reporter for the San Francisco Chronicle In June 1999, Mike Rodelli had an idea that had never occurred to a generation of detectives in the San Francisco Bay Area. This led him to a new suspect in the Zodiac case and began a twenty-year odyssey to prove that this man was the Zodiac Killer. In the Shadow of Mt. Diablo: The Shocking True Identity of the Zodiac Killer is filled with original information about the mystery, including DNA and behavioral profiling that resulted directly from his twenty years of intensive research. Rodelli provides the reader with an objectively researched, fully documented book that is meticulously footnoted, and which shows that, against all odds, he has solved a case many said would never yield its dark secrets.

In the Shadow of Diablo – Mystery of the Great Stone House alternates between a local teacher's present day adventure and the historical accounts of the brutal murder of Dr. John Marsh, one of the most important figures in California history.Harrison Barrett is a Brentwood science teacher who is compelled to investigate the sudden and tragic suicide of one of his high school students. Along with colleague Celeste Scott, Harrison finds himself engulfed in the legend of a hidden treasure and entwined with the real-life tale of a distraught son – Charles Marsh, whose father was slain 150 years prior.Past and present are linked as Charles seeks justice and Harrison searches for answers. The journeys of both men are filled with mystery and intrigue, separated by generations but united by a common yearning, a common motive… and a common setting – the shadow of Diablo.

When foreign language teacher Celeste Scott is asked by police to help translate a strange note found on a mummified corpse, she and science teacher Harrison Barrett are drawn into the intriguing history of the Byron Hot Springs Resort. Their present-day mystery alternates with the desperate journey of Baron Leopold von Haas, who flees post-World War I Austria and winds up at the famous resort, a half-a-world away. Harrison and Celeste uncover a web of clues spanning the gruesome death of Charles the Bold in 1477 France to a covert World War II interrogation center in California. Meanwhile, in order to return to his family, Baron von Haas must reveal his secret to one of the resort's many fabled guests including Fatty Arbuckle, Lefty O'Doul, and the renowned sugar baron, Adolph Spreckels. What untold story links it all? The answer can only be found where past meets present, fact meets fiction, and mystery meets romance ... in the shadow of Diablo.
